This presentation delves into the application of trust theory to analyze the stability and integration of public expectations toward government within legal frameworks established through democratic processes. It contends that citizens tend to trust governments that enforce the rule of law by acting upon these expectations. Through this lens, the presentation illustrates how expectations regarding child protection services can be inferred from legal frameworks and strategically employed in public communication efforts to address various forms of distrust.
